he Project Management Analyst analyzes SDLC teams by monitoring planning and performance metrics and communicating findings to IT Portfolio Manager and PMO team. The project management analyst is responsible for creating and running reports, gathering pertinent data, and providing an analysis of the data to the PMO team.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ities:•Monitor SDLC teams within IT via performance and planning metrics and reports to adhere to the rhythms created by IT Portfolio Manager• Work closely with IT Portfolio Manager to keep the roadmap of projects IT up to date• Create strategies for deliverables for business projects to include process changes, technology changes and customer impact with IT Portfolio Manager and PMO team• Understand the SDLC methodology within Information Technology Team including Development, Software Quality Assurance, Infrastructure and Release Management departments to guide and create processes that lead to effective exchange of information to ensure delivery of the highest quality software and technology solution releases to QTC customers• Understand the process of translating business requirements into technical specification requirements including database and table structure analysis, risks and assumptions for outlined solution delivery• Understand legacy applications as well as existing core processes to guide decision making for projects as needed• Perform other duties and responsibilities as assigned

Competencies:• Effective verbal, presentation and written communication skills• Possess excellent interpersonal skills • Strong organizational and time management skills • Understanding of effective analytical, product and project management skills, including a thorough understanding of how to interpret customer business needs and translate them into application and operational requirements
